Job Summary:
We are seeking an
experienced and results-driven Furnace Operations Manager
to oversee and optimize high-temperature operations including
CVI (Chemical Vapor Infiltration)
,
CVD (Chemical Vapor Deposition)
,
Carbonisation
, and
Graphitization
processes within a composite production environment. The ideal candidate will have a strong technical background in both
electrical and mechanical systems
, with a proven track record of leading production teams, solving technical challenges, and driving process improvements.
Key Responsibilities:
Manage day-to-day operations of
high-temperature furnaces
for CVI, CVD, Carbonisation, and Graphitization processes.
Lead cross-functional teams including
Jr. Process Engineers, Supervisors, and Trainee Operators
.
Monitor and control furnace parameters, ensuring adherence to process specifications and safety protocols.
Troubleshoot and resolve technical issues related to furnace operations, electrical, and mechanical systems.
Conduct
root cause analysis (RCA)
and implement corrective and preventive actions.
Drive
process optimization
and
productivity improvements
using data-driven decision-making.
Develop and maintain SOPs, maintenance checklists, and operational documentation.
Ensure compliance with quality, safety, and environmental standards.
Coordinate with maintenance and engineering teams for timely servicing and calibration of equipment.
Train and mentor plant personnel on operational best practices and process standards.
